What are food-grade sealed edge bags?
Food-grade sealed edge bags are the professional packaging for all food applications that require vacuum sealing or hermetic closure. Unlike standard LDPE flat bags, they are made from PA/PE laminate film – a combination of polyamide (PA) as a robust outer layer and polyethylene (PE) as a heat-sealable inner layer. PA offers an excellent oxygen and aroma barrier, mechanical strength and cold resistance; PE ensures reliable heat sealing in common vacuum sealing machines.
The typical application is the vacuuming of meat, sausage, cheese and prepared components in the professional kitchen. PA/PE bags withstand the vacuum process without tearing or warping. They are cold-resistant down to -40 °C, fully freezer-capable, and retain their flexibility even at very low temperatures. For sous-vide applications (controlled cooking at 50–85 °C in a water bath) they are temperature-resistant enough – an important difference from standard LDPE bags, which would melt at these temperatures.
Our range of food-grade sealed edge bags covers the typical professional kitchen standard sizes: 150×200 mm (single portions), 200×300 mm (standard packaging), 250×400 mm (family portions), 300×500 mm (large portions, sausage). Film thicknesses of 90–120 microns are common, food-grade status to EU 10/2011 is standard, sous-vide capability available. We provide declarations of conformity on request for HACCP files.
